Tuttosport: Milan set deadline for Bennacer’s potential Saudi transfer – the latest

Ismael Bennacer has been heavily linked with a move to Saudi Arabia in the last few or so and the fact that he was benched yesterday says a lot. However, according to a report, AC Milan have set a deadline for the potential transfer. 

Due to the squad rules, Milan will have to sell one of their more prominent players to make an additional signing this summer. Selling Yacine Adli (seemingly close to Fiorentina) will not be enough, in other words, and that’s why Benbnacer has been linked with a move.

According to today’s edition of Tuttosport (via MilanNews), a move remains possible but everything will depend on which club comes forward. Al-Shabab and Al-Qadsiah have expressed an interest but not more than that, and they also aren’t under the PIF umbrella.

Milan have set a deadline for the potential transfer, needing an offer by the middle of next week or they will take Bennacer off the market. The player is happy to stay, as has been made clear, but also to pack his bags if the offer is good enough for him as well as the Rossoneri.

Manu Kone is one of the players that has been mentioned as a potential replacement for Bennacer but as things stand, the Algerian will remain at the club.
